L-asparaginase II is an enzyme encoded by the ansB gene in Escherichia coli and other bacteria. It catalyzes the hydrolysis of L-asparagine to L-aspartic acid and ammonia, a reaction crucial for nitrogen metabolism and exploited therapeutically to treat acute lymphoblastic leukemia (ALL). The enzyme is secreted, tetrameric, and displays higher substrate affinity than its cytoplasmic counterpart (L-asparaginase I). Its expression is tightly regulated by global transcription factors such as the cAMP receptor protein (CRP) and fumarate and nitrate reductase regulator protein (FNR), in response to carbon source and oxygen levels[1][2][3][4][8]. The bacterial L-asparaginase II (EcAII) is the most clinically used form of asparaginase, as it depletes extracellular L-asparagine, causing selective starvation and apoptosis of leukemic blasts. The primary clinical use is in chemotherapy for ALL; monitoring and management of adverse effects are required due to potential immunogenicity and toxicity. The gene product is well-characterized structurally and enzymatically, and the name "ansB gene product" specifically references the enzyme L-asparaginase II[2][4][6][8][9].
Depletes circulating L-asparagine by catalyzing its hydrolysis to L-aspartate and ammonia, depriving leukemia cells of an essential amino acid[2][8][9]
